Poker Misdeal Question – Dealing The River Before Betting Completed

When you play a home poker game, especially if you pass the deal around, you are going to have dealing errors.  Some errors might be accidentally exposing an extra card, others might be that the dealer deals the flop, turn, or river before betting action on the current round is completed.  This mistake happens all the time at home poker games if the dealer is not in the hand and isn’t paying attention.

Prevent Dealer Mistakes By Pounding The Felt

One way you can prevent early dealing in the future is to teach the players at your home poker game to pound the felt before the deal any street.  What that means is before burning and turning a card, they bump the table with their fist to alert all the players that the dealer is about to deal this next street.  This quick and easy move is standard casino protocol and gives any poker player left to act a chance to stop the action before the misdeal occurs.
